Transaction 0716e13431953f51c9ff4af33125ec1ae7c5715674313fc08d6f0a1b3b46a380

3 Input
1 Outputs
  • 0716e13431953f51c9ff4af33125ec1ae7c5715674313fc08d6f0a1b3b46a380:0
  • value  17341238
    address  3HbCRhKmD94urCSvhbeTBCcTwJKy65cReb